    Delaware’s former Democratic lieutenant governor announced Wednesday he will challenge Rep. Mike Castle (R-Del.), who is thought to be mulling a run for the Senate. The decision by former Lt. Gov. John Carney (D) could provide a tougher fight for Castle, who cruised to reelection in 2008 with 61 percent of the vote even as President Obama won 62 percent of the vote in Delaware. Democrats have talked frequently about mounting a challenge to Castle, given the Democratic lean of his statewide district. Carney is fresh off a loss in the gubernatorial primary and a failed effort to get appointed...

    Temple University law professor Jan Ting easily won the state Republican Party's endorsement for the United States Senate on Saturday, but his opponent Michael D. Protack said he would continue his quest for the nomination to September's primary. Delegates supported Mr. Ting by a 268-53 margin. Among Downstate delegates, he rolled up a 132-11 victory. Mr. Protack's 11 votes came from the Kent County delegation.
